Growth of Women’s Sports Teams
One exciting development is the formation of new women’s clubs and leagues. These initiatives provide platforms for women to showcase their talents and compete at higher levels. Local football and rugby clubs have seen a surge in female members, leading to more competitive matches. It’s heartening to see success stories emerging from these clubs. Several local women athletes have gone on to achieve remarkable feats, inspiring many young girls to pursue sports.
Significance of Community Support
Community backing has been crucial to this growth. Local sponsors and businesses increasingly support women’s sports teams, offering financial support and resources. Various community events promote women’s participation in sports, helping to build a strong grassroots network. These events often feature workshops, training sessions and friendly matches, fostering a sense of community and encouraging more women to get involved.

Local Grassroots Initiatives
Grassroots initiatives are the backbone of the island’s sports culture. Community-driven programs make it easier for locals to engage in various sports, irrespective of age or skill level. Youth clubs offer activities ranging from football training to multi-sport sessions, fostering a love for physical activity from a young age. Many initiatives are volunteer-led, showcasing the community’s commitment to promoting a healthy lifestyle.
